Per Bramblewick policy, all third-party dependencies in the Osprey service must be pinned to exact versions; ranges and floating tags are rejected by the pre-merge check. If a reviewer sees a lockfile change without a matching manifest change, flag it. Exceptions require a signed-off waiver from the platform team. The verifier stamps each approved merge with a token, shown below.

session token of bagaf-tawif = htk6_eebfeb

**Q: The Chalkline solver won't load last term's timetable snapshot — what gives?**

A: Happens every release, honestly. When we cut a new version, the snapshot store gets re-encrypted, so the release manager has to unlock it once before QA can replay old term data. Don't worry, nothing's lost — the Bellweather archive keeps everything. Just make sure you're on the release branch first, otherwise the unlock silently fails. When you're ready, unlock the snapshot store with the recovery passphrase below.

recovery phrase for tafop-fawep: zorwyn-ulaox

Subject: Parchmill cut-over wrap-up

Hi — quick summary for your review. We cut over to the new Parchmill markdown pipeline last night with no rollbacks. Sanitization now happens pre-cache, so stale unsafe HTML can't leak from old entries; we also purged the render cache entirely. One straggler worker ran the old build for ten minutes, already terminated. The production pipeline currently runs with these settings.

config for bawip-badup:
ULAAEL_HOST=ulaael.zemvarsys.internal
ULAAEL_PORT=8000